Xtreme Addict Posted September 11, 2013 Posted September 11, 2013 (edited) Got my MOA sample and finally I had time to test it on LN2! First impression - box is huge. Nice set of accessories, what we overclockers need - LN2 mosfet heatsink + screws and voltage measurement probes Naked pictures! Elpida GDDR5 memories IChill controller, you can see 3 blank points in the row, it's the place to solder pins in order to plug Elmor's Voltage Controller to have direct control from IChill... but no need. We have Afterburner Extreme! PCB design is very nice. 3 strong phases for DRAM (this is Military Class indeed!) and 16 phases for GPU. I wish Titan on this PCB! Time for LN2 preparation - I decided to do my own coating with plastic spray: LN2 photo and result It's not my max, I can clock much more, GPU is going crazy, but it's my MOA card so let's leave some mystery here VGPU - 1.5v VMEM - 1.6v VPLL (AUX) - 1.05v -120*C benching temperature, no CB in idle/2D -96*C CBB (after full shutdown) Final thoughts: This card after 3 hours of benching was still in great shape. No problems, not tired from cold, rock stable, still clocking high. It's better in those terms from old Lightnings, also LN2 mosfet heatsink is a very nice gift for us. We don't need any vmods, design is good and we need only LN2 bios + Afterburner Extreme. Tested vgpu up to 1.65v without any problems, no OCP, no OVP so far. Design is very good and makes GPU fly very high. I have no problems with black screen or anything. Very easy card to play with! Memories don't scale with voltage as Samsungs, they catch CB faster than GPU (but for 780/Titan optimal temperature is -100*C up to -120*C so this isn't problem). I hope that soon we will get some finetuned BIOS with memory timings or see some batches with Samsungs memories, and then this card will be perfect. Edited September 11, 2013 by Xtreme Addict Quote
